Unveiling Stocks: Your Guide to Share Investing
Investing in stocks can seem daunting, but it doesn't have to be. Think of stocks as miniature pieces of ownership for companies. When you acquire a share, you get a portion of that company's income. In order to get started, begin by educating yourself with the stock market and different investment strategies. There are online resources and books present which can help you understand the basics. Next, determine a reputable trading platform. A good brokerage will provide you through tools and resources for manage your investments effectively.
- Research companies that appeal you. Look at their financial statements, industry trends, and leadership.
- Diversify your investments across different industries to limit risk.
- Start slowly and increase your portfolio over time as you develop more expertise.
Bear in mind that investing involves volatility, and past performance is not necessarily to be reflective of future results. Stay committed and persevere invested for the long term to maximize your chances of success.
